§ 33-12-22 — Person soliciting insurance is agent of insurer

Text

Any person who shall solicit within this state an application for insurance shall, in any controversy between the insured or his or her beneficiary and the insurer issuing any policy upon such application, be regarded as the agent of the insurer and not the agent of the insured.

Legislative History

2002 Reg. Sess., HB4497; 1957 Reg. Sess., HB126
